Suco - 0180/0181 Pressure Switch

Long service life

The Suco 0180 (diaphragm) and 0181 (piston) switches are compact, high-performance mechanical pressure sensors housed in a zinc‑plated steel (HEX 27 mm) body. Designed to handle up to 250 V AC/DC and up to 4 A resistive load via silver-contact SPDT switch, they are suited for challenging environments. Switching ranges span five field-adjustable bands, with factory-set hysteresis between 1030 %. They offer strong overpressure resilience: diaphragm version withstands up to 400–700 bar, piston up to 700 bar . Environmental durability includes IP65 when paired with a socket, vibration tolerance to 10 g (5200 Hz), shock resistance to 294 m/s², mechanical life up to 1 million cycles, and a switching frequency up to 200 per minute. Multiple process connections (G¼, ¼‑18 BSPP, NPT, UNF, M10×1 taper, M12×1.5) and sealing options (NBR, EPDM, FKM, HNBR, FFKM) ensure compatibility with diverse media and temp ranges from 40 °C to +120 °C.

Practical and versatile, the 0180/0181 series is ideal for hydraulic powerpacks, mobile hydraulics, compressors, pneumatic controls, water systems, and general industrial pressure safety or control circuits. The diaphragm type better suits gaseous media and low-pressure ranges, while the piston variant excels in high-pressure hydraulic applications. Its quick-connect spade terminals (AMP 6.3 × 0.8 mm) and rugged steel housing offer fast installation and maintenance ,whether field-adjusted or factory preset, delivering stable, repeatable switching thresholds under high cycling and load. The Suco 0180/0181 stands out as a reliable, cost-effective solution for precise pressure threshold monitoring in tough real-world operations.

What is hydrostatic level monitoring?

A hydrostatic level probe measures liquid level indirectly, by sensing pressure at a known depth. When the application is suitable and the installation is done properly, hydrostatic level probes offer several clear benefits.
